Transaction 38c6627b52031965ea200df6de911980d96f64e3fb4472fc60f0bed89520e5d5
1 Input
1 Output
-
38c6627b52031965ea200df6de911980d96f64e3fb4472fc60f0bed89520e5d5:0
- value
- 3458293
- script pubkey
- OP_0 OP_PUSHBYTES_20 56248f74b4bb813b3c6f50436d1b5f1c96bd36e5
- address
- bc1q2cjg7a95hwqnk0r02ppk6x6lrjtt6dh9gflnjn